Argentina, 1991

The first phonecards which have been used in Argentina were issued by Telefónica de Argentina and produced by Italian firm Urmet. They were two cards with face value of 100 and 200 units as the only difference between them, and 5,000 each had been printed and used on a trial basis in the Argentine Congress Building.

Some months later, the other telephone company, Telecom Argentina, issued its own phonecards.
